"Little Dresses for Africa" Work Weekend
Simple dresses made out of pillowcases provide relief and hope for the children of Africa. We will provide the supplies, but can use the hands of volunteers to assist with making the dresses. From cutting fabric and ironing to sewing, there is a place for anyone who has an hour or two to spare.

Early American Pattern Glass Table Sets: Iowa Questers
What is a Table Set? How it was used? What other serving pieces were used with it? Lonnie and Lynn Sulzberger are Questers and members of the Early American Pattern Glass Society, and together they will answer your questions while showcasing objects from their personal collection of table sets.
Argentine Tango
This Milonga (dance party) is a multi-level class with lots of time to enjoy the music and dance. From 4-5pm moves for beginners are introduced with a different figure each week along with techniques for dancing better. From 5-7pm the dance floor is yours for dancing under the guidance of Valerie and working with different partners. An intermediate level figure will also be introduced during this time.
